StructureChangedEventHandler 委托
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
表示一个由客户端应用程序实现的方法,用于处理 UI 自动化关系树结构发生变化时引起的事件。
public delegate void StructureChangedEventHandler(System::Object ^ sender, StructureChangedEventArgs ^ e);
C#
public delegate void StructureChangedEventHandler(object sender, StructureChangedEventArgs e);
type StructureChangedEventHandler = delegate of obj * StructureChangedEventArgs -> unit
Public Delegate Sub StructureChangedEventHandler(sender As Object, e As StructureChangedEventArgs)
- sender
- Object
引发事件的对象。
有关事件的信息。
下表描述了委托针对不同结构更改收到的 事件中的信息。
e.structureChangeType |
sender |
e.runtimeId |
---|---|---|
ChildAdded | 已添加的子级。 | 已添加的子级。 |
ChildRemoved | 已删除的子级的父级。 | 已删除的子级。 |
ChildrenBulkAdded | 已添加的子级的父级。 | 已添加的子级的父级。 |
ChildrenBulkRemoved | 已删除的子级的父级。 | 已删除的子级的父级。 |
ChildrenInvalidated | 失效的子级的父级。 | 失效的子级的父级 |
Get |
获取指示指定委托表示的方法的对象。 |
产品 | 版本 |
---|---|
.NET Framework | 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1 |
Windows Desktop | 3.0, 3.1, 5, 6, 7, 8, 9, 10 |